Adults 25 to 60, female only, with Postoperative Pain or Postoperative Complications. Patients with the condition only — healthy volunteers not accepted.

Sponsor's own description

Breast cancer is the main common cancer among females. . Inadequate control of pain may later develop into chronic pain syndrome (paraesthesias, phantom breast pain, and intercostobrachial neuralgia) in 25-40% of the patients .
